Improving math skills, especially in addition, for children ages 4-9 is crucial for several reasons. At this stage, children's brains are highly receptive to learning foundational skills that will support their overall academic journey. Mastering basic addition enhances critical thinking, problem-solving abilities, and logical reasoning. These skills are vital not only in math but across all subjects, helping students approach complex tasks methodically.

Early proficiency in addition creates a positive attitude toward math. Children who find early math skills manageable and enjoyable are more likely to gain confidence and develop a love for learning, which can extend into future academic pursuits. Additionally, addition is a fundamental building block for other areas of math such as subtraction, multiplication, fractions, and algebra. Having a strong grasp of addition sets the stage for understanding these more advanced concepts with greater ease.

Parental and teacher involvement plays a significant role. When adults show enthusiasm for math and offer consistent support, it reinforces a child's learning and motivation. By integrating fun, interactive activities, and real-world examples, such as counting toys or calculating the total number of apples shared, both parents and teachers can make learning addition an engaging and practical part of daily life. Therefore, focusing on improving math skills in early childhood fosters long-term academic success and general life skills.
